The cheapest way to get from High Line to Hell's Kitchen is to subway which costs $3 and takes 11 min.
The fastest way to get from High Line to Hell's Kitchen is to taxi which takes 4 min and costs $12 - $15.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from 10 Av/W 23 St and arriving at 10 Av/W 49 St. Services depart every 20 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 16 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from 23 St and arriving at 50 St. Services depart every five min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 4 min.
The distance between High Line and Hell's Kitchen is 2 miles.
The best way to get from High Line to Hell's Kitchen without a car is to subway which takes 11 min and costs $3.
The subway from 23 St to 50 St takes 4 min including transfers and departs every five minutes.
High Line to Hell's Kitchen bus services, operated by MTA Bus Company, depart from 10 Av/W 23 St station.
High Line to Hell's Kitchen train services, operated by MTA, depart from 23 St station.
High Line to Hell's Kitchen bus services, operated by MTA Bus Company, arrive at 10 Av/W 49 St station.
What companies run services between High Line, NY, USA and Hell's Kitchen, NY, USA?
MTA operates a subway from 23 St to 50 St every 5 minutes. Tickets cost $3 and the journey takes 4 min. Alternatively, MTA Bus Company operates a bus from 10 Av/W 23 St to 10 Av/W 49 St every 20 minutes. Tickets cost $2–7 and the journey takes 16 min.
